as a rushie it didnt go so well for me. I focused on one chapter the first weeks before rush (the number 1 mistake) and that fell through so during rush week i was scurrying around trying to meet enough people from the chapters that i was also interested in. In the end i didnt meet enough guys in the two i ended up rushing (we had unformal rush so i could only go to a couple events for only a couple houses), but was told by a few houses to meet more people this semester and try again in the spring, which is what im going to do. This is probably a blessing in disguise because i now have a chance to relax and really put quality effort in trying to find a chapter that fits me best.
